Xfinity Series TV Rating for Indianapolis

The CW earned 1,108,000 viewers for Saturday’s Pennzoil 250 at Indianapolis Motor speedway. Viewership peaked at 1,333,000 in the closing laps, which saw Connor Zilisch earn his third consecutive victory and JR Motorsports’ 100th victory.

Compared to the 21st race from the 2024 season, held at Michigan International Speedway, viewership was up 23% (aired on USA Network). It’s a 6% increase from the prior week’s Xfinity race at Dover Motor Speedway.
